php中require为什么找不到文件 (为什么PHP中的require找不到文件?)

在PHP中,require是一种重要的包含文件的语句,它可以将一个文件的内容包含进另一个PHP脚本中。但是,有时候当我们使用require语句包含文件时,会出现找不到文件的情况

那么,为什么PHP中的require会找不到文件呢?

原因是多方面的,常见的可能有以下几种:

  1. 文件路径不正确。

当我们使用require语句包含文件时,需要注意文件的路径是否正确。如果路径不正确,就会导致找不到文件。需要确认文件路径是否正确。一般情况下,可以使用相对路径或绝对路径来引用文件。当使用相对路径时,需要根据当前脚本所在的位置来确定路径。

  1. 文件名大小写不一致。

在Linux下,文件名是区分大小写的,而在Windows下则不是。如果我们在Windows下开发,而在Linux服务器上运行时,就需要注意文件名的大小写是否一致。

  1. 文件不存在。

当使用require语句时,指定的文件必须存在,否则就会找不到文件。需要确认文件是否存在,并检查文件路径和文件名是否正确。

  1. 文件权限问题。

如果使用require语句时,指定的文件没有读取权限,就会导致找不到文件。需要确认文件权限是否正确,并给予相应的权限。

总之,无论出现什么原因,如果PHP中的require找不到文件,都需要根据实际情况进行排查。只有确认问题所在,才能有效地解决问题。

如有侵犯您的权益请邮件发送:rainpro@foxmail.com,站长看到会第一时间处理
客栈猫 » php中require为什么找不到文件 (为什么PHP中的require找不到文件?)

提供最优质的资源集合

立即查看 了解详情